About this ebook

After having been attacked by the mysterious infiltration unit, Zune awakes damaged and broken and sets out to repair her cybernetics. While fumbling through old memories and rediscovering her past, Zune realizes she was married in her life before becoming a cyborg. Xian tries to remain supportive, even as it becomes clear that Zune's wife might still be alive. Don't miss the second installment of this lesbian romance series!

    Chapter 1

    When Zune awoke, static was flashing before her eyes, and her thoughts were fragmented sentences sometimes repeated backwards. Names. Words. Languages. All running frantically together. Her scanner was out of control, occasionally filling her eyes with gibberish in glowing digital print. When she looked up, it was into the face of an infiltration unit, and she started, believing it was the one who had attacked her. But then she realized the unit had no silky black hair – and no laser swords in each hand.

    Micro? Zune moaned. Her head was throbbing and she reached up and touched it.

    Micro beeped frantically.

    Don’t try to get up! snarled Xian, who sounded both angry and panic-stricken.

    Zune obediently laid back again. She was being carried through a dingy white hall with flickering overhead lights – carried on the back of the t-unit. In fact, she was sitting on it backward, her back against the t-unit's neck, as Micro sat facing her, holding her still with both hands. But where were they? Where were they going? Zune could hardly see past the constant digital gibberish rolling past her eyes. And suddenly, she remembered the kick she had taken to the face. The blow had been hard enough to scramble her systems. Darkness came and went, leaving burning spots of light in its wake.

    Don’t pass out again! Xian begged. She was somewhere ahead, leading the t-unit on.

    They came to an open door that was barred by debris and broken furniture. Xian started shoving it desperately out of the way. From what Zune could see of her past the static, she was sweaty and bloodstained and her green eyes were terrified.
